Job Description:

As an essential member of the gift accounting team, the specialist’s primary function is to process gifts and commitments received by the ISU Foundation.

Core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Perform manual batch entry: preparing and reconciling cash gifts, pledge payments, deferred gift payments, and non-cash gifts.
  • Coordinate payroll deductions, EFTs, and automated gift preparation.
  • Process all gift, pledge, and planned gift corrections. Reconcile and balance correction batches.
  • Perform initial reconciliation and verification of gift activity batches.
  • Establish new donor IDs for biographic records.
